Attached is the revised version of file_fdw patch. This patch is
based on Itagaki-san's copy_export-20101220.diff patch.
Changes from previous version are:
* file_fdw uses CopyErrorCallback() as error context callback routine
in fileIterate() to report error context. "CONTEXT" line in the
example below is added by the callback.
postgres=# select * From csv_tellers_bad;
ERROR: missing data for column "bid"
CONTEXT: COPY csv_tellers_bad, line 10: "10"
postgres=#
* Only superusers can change table-level file_fdw options. Normal
user can't change the options even if the user was the owner of the
table. This is for security reason.
